I can't walk into the woods without bringing a few out with me, and the dogs...wow! My dogs are on frontline plus, but I still worry about them, and us as one of our dogs has already gotten Lymes. And yeah, it freaks me out a bit when I find ticks in the house, which is not necessarily uncommon. I went to the local farm store and bought Permathrin (sp?) that I mix into a spray bottle at 10% strength. This can be sprayed on clothing and the dogs to deter ticks...its the same stuff that they put in Advantax and that you can buy at camping/hunting stores. It does seem to work, there have been many less ticks in the house.

As for the chickens...they LOVE ticks!
